Removing, Cleaning and Installing the Con-
densate Trap
Conditions:
Tools and material:
î
Wrench, hex head, size 4
î
Torque wrench, 6 Nm
î
Clean cloth
In case of first installation of the con-
densate trap, go directly to step 4 of
the installation procedure.
Protective Cover Removal:
1.
Release two top screws (
1
) from the protec-
tive cover. Retain for reinstallation.
2.
Release two bottom screws (
2
). Retain for
reinstallation.
3.
Remove protective cover (
3
) from conden-
sate trap and set aside.
Condensate Trap Removal
1.
Disconnect connector (
6
)
from condensate
level switch.
2.
Release the clamp (
5
) to disconnect the con-
densate pipe between heat exchanger and
condensate trap (
7
).
3.
Clean the pipe. Retain for reinstallation or re-
place as required.
4.
Release the clamp at the condensate trap
end of the hose (
4
) to disconnect the vent
hose between the heat exchanger and the
condensate trap (
7
). Retain for reinstallation.
5.
Release two screws (
8
) and remove con-
densate trap (
7
) and bracket from appliance
frame. Retain screws (
8
) for reinstallation.
Cleaning
1.
Check that the heat exchanger condensate
outlet and the condensate trap inlet are not
clogged. Clean as required.
2.
Release two screws (
9
) and open the con-
densate trap cover (
10
). Retain cover and
hardware for reinstallation.
3.
Remove the cover gasket (
11
). Discard.
OFF
i
4.
Wipe clean the condensate level switch (
12
)
attached to the cover. Remove and replace
as required.
5.
Clean the deposits in the condensate trap (
7
)
using clear water and a cloth.
6.
Wipe the ball located above the exit pipe.
Condensate Trap Installation
Make sure to put the ball back in place
in the trap before reinstalling the cover.
1.
Install the ball in position inside the conden-
sate trap (
7
).
2.
Install a new gasket (
11
) on the condensate
trap (
7
).
3.
Reinstall the cover (
10
) with two retained
screws (
9
). Torque the screws at 6 Nm.
4.
Position the condensate trap (
7
) bracket
on appliance and secure with two retained
screws (
8
).
5.
Connect the vent hose to the condensate
trap (
7
) connection, tighten hose (
4
) clamp at
condensate trap end to secure the hose.
6.
Connect the condensate pipe to the conden-
sate trap inlet and heat exchanger conden-
sate outlet. Tighten clamp (
5
) to secure pipe.
7.
Connect the connector (
6
) to the condensate
level switch.
Protective Cover Installation:
In case of first installation, use the
hardware provided with the protective
cover. Otherwise, use the hardware re-
tained at removal.
1.
Install protective cover (
3
) on condensate
trap.
2.
Install two bottom screws (
2
).
3.
Install two top screws (
1
).
